Cool people like cool things, which is why we asked Haley Nahman to share a taste of her taste on Perfectly Imperfect.
Haley Nahman is the Brooklyn-based writer and editor behind one of the top culture newsletters on Substack, Maybe Baby, where she publishes a weekly essay, a podcast, and recommendations. Since I know Perfectly Imperfect readers love lists (and recs), you should also know that she compiles her favorite things into big yearly round-ups (here’s 2021 and 2022). Haley was once the deputy editor of Man Repeller and has written about culture, media, and modern life for publications such as New York Magazine, The Guardian, and the New York Times.
